Overview

For centuries, millions have been drawn to the stories of Marian apparitions-visions of the Virgin Mary that promise divine messages, peace, and hope. These extraordinary encounters have shaped faith, sparked controversy, and transformed cultures across the globe. But what lies behind the stories of these mystical experiences? What makes a vision credible-and what makes it controversial? Exploring Marian Apparitions takes you deep into the heart of this fascinating subject, offering a clear-eyed, balanced examination of the most famous apparitions throughout history. From Lourdes to Fatima, from Guadalupe to Medjugorje, this book delves into the cultural, theological, and psychological dimensions of these claims, exploring how they have influenced millions and become symbols of devotion, social change, and even political upheaval. Discover the most influential Marian apparitions and their historical context - Understand how the Church investigates-and sometimes rejects-these mystical claims - Uncover why Marian visions so often emerge during times of crisis, fear, and war - Learn how apparitions have shaped popular culture, art, and religious practices worldwide The book also explores the human stories behind the apparitions-the visionaries, the skeptics, and the communities that rally around these phenomena. Are these visions supernatural encounters or psychological experiences? Do they transform lives, heal the sick, or simply offer solace in a troubled world? Through thoughtful analysis and compelling storytelling, Exploring Marian Apparitions unpacks the layers of belief, skepticism, and culture that have kept these visions alive for centuries. Whether you're a curious skeptic or a devout believer, this book will deepen your understanding of one of the most enduring religious mysteries of all time.
